Age-appropriate

When choosing gifts for road trips, it’s important to consider the age of the people who will be traveling. For young children, books, games, and movies are always a good choice. For older children, a good book or a new audiobook can be a great way to pass the time. And for adults, a comfortable travel pillow or blanket can make the ride more enjoyable.

Here are some specific ideas for age-appropriate gifts:

  • For toddlers: Board books, finger puppets, small toys, and snacks.
  • For preschoolers: Picture books, coloring books, crayons, and small games.
  • For elementary-aged children: Books, games, movies, and audiobooks.
  • For teenagers: Books, gift cards, and electronics.
  • For adults: Books, audiobooks, travel pillows, and blankets.

Practicality

When choosing gifts for road trips, it’s also important to consider practicality. Here are a few gift ideas that are both practical and useful:

Car charger: A car charger is a must-have for anyone who travels by car. It allows you to charge your phone, tablet, or other electronic devices while you’re on the road. There are many different types of car chargers available, so you can choose one that fits your needs and preferences.

First-aid kit: A first-aid kit is another essential item for any road trip. It can come in handy in case of minor injuries or emergencies. There are many different types of first-aid kits available, so you can choose one that fits your needs and preferences.

Roadside assistance kit: A roadside assistance kit can be a lifesaver in case of a flat tire or other car trouble. It typically includes items such as a jack, a lug wrench, and a tire repair kit. There are many different types of roadside assistance kits available, so you can choose one that fits your needs and preferences.

Travel organizer: A travel organizer can help to keep all of your travel essentials organized and within reach. There are many different types of travel organizers available, so you can choose one that fits your needs and preferences.
